Transaction d8da657635f64b21da630b2de7ce06ac3505bc9df73c9c889e53c33d68dd200e
1 Input
1 Output
-
d8da657635f64b21da630b2de7ce06ac3505bc9df73c9c889e53c33d68dd200e:0
- value
- 36530696
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c18f55966df1ca5f63dc8c5ca4654d03399b0f70 OP_EQUAL
- address
- 3KLU3cNRLFroDQCgPb1ZFTDMKcyH1epxa8